Pool Safety Tips to Prevent Accidents and Liability Claims
1. Install Proper Fencing and Barriers
Height and Gates: Ensure your fence is at least four feet high with a self-closing, self-latching gate. Keep the latch out of children’s reach.
Alarms: Install pool alarms on gates and windows for added security.
